Position: LSA - Secondary PRU (Permanent)
Learning Support & Intervention Practitioner - Secondary PRU

An inclusive secondary Pupil Referral Unit is seeking to appoint a dedicated and passionate Learning Support & Intervention Practitioner to join their team. This hybrid role combines the support-focused responsibilities of a Learning Support Assistant (LSA) with the instructional duties of a Tutor, providing a unique opportunity to work with some of the most vulnerable learners.

The successful candidate will deliver high-quality education and holistic support, both 1:1 and in small groups, on-site and off-site, helping students overcome barriers to learning, build confidence, and reach their full potential academically, socially, and emotionally.

Key Responsibilities

Deliver individualised learning programmes under the guidance of teaching staff and the SENCo

Support students with SEMH, SEND, trauma-related challenges, or previous adverse experiences

Provide 1:1 and small group tuition, both on and off-site

Develop engaging teaching and learning activities that nurture self-belief, emotional literacy, and resilience

Assist in curriculum development, student engagement initiatives, and parent/carer support

Maintain accurate records, track progress, and provide written and verbal feedback

Contribute to a safe, respectful, and inclusive learning environment

Cover lessons or duties as needed and participate in staff development, training, and relevant events

Person Specification

The ideal candidate will have:

Experience in secondary education, ideally with students in alternative or specialist provision

Knowledge of trauma-perceptive practice (TPP) and an understanding of the impact of adversity on child development

Experience supporting students with SEMH and SEND

Strong behaviour management skills and a calm, reflective approach

Ability to plan and deliver engaging learning experiences in formal or informal settings

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, including working with parents, carers, and multi-agency teams

Strong ICT and administrative skills

Flexibility, resilience, and a commitment to safeguarding
